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:169869 Iqbal K, et al., Reprogramming of the paternal genome upon fertilization involves genome-wide oxidation of 5-methylcytosine. Proc Natl Acad Sci U S A. 2011 Mar 1;108(9):3642-7
Assay type: RT-PCR
MGI Accession ID: MGI:4946959
Gene symbol: Tet3
Gene name: tet methylcytosine dioxygenase 3
Probe: Mm00805754_m1
Probe preparation: labelled with FAM
Assay notes: Real time PCR was used to detect expression.
Results
Image: 4_Tet3 ©

 Sample Information Bands Other Sample Information
Lane AgeStructure Size Not Specified Amount Genetic BackgroundMutant Allele(s)Sex
Oocyte P (a) TS28: oocyte Strong Not Specified; poly-A+ RNA FVB Female
Zygote E0.5 (a) TS1: 1-cell stage conceptus Strong Not Specified; poly-A+ RNA FVB Not Specified
2 Cell E1.0 (a) TS2: 2-cell stage conceptus Trace (b) Not Specified; poly-A+ RNA FVB Not Specified
4 Cell E2.0 (a) TS3: 4-cell stage conceptus Absent Not Specified; poly-A+ RNA FVB Not Specified
8 Cell E2.5 (a) TS3: 8-cell stage conceptus Absent Not Specified; poly-A+ RNA FVB Not Specified
Notes:
(a) Age assigned by curator based on morphological criteria supplied by authors.
(b) Authors state there is a detectable signal, which is close to zero.
